Royal White Star Woluwé F.C. is a Belgian football club located in the municipality of Woluwe-Saint-Lambert, Brussels.

The club was formerly known as Kapelleveld F.C. but changed its name in 1950 in Woluwé F.C. In 1963, it took the star out of the former White Star A.C. that had freshly merged with the famous Racing de Bruxelles, becoming the Racing White.

White Star has been is in Belgian Third Division since 2004-2005.
